Abstract

The invention relates to a plastic syringe for injections and blood sampling, of which the needle cannula, which is fixed on the plunger, remains within its barrel both before and after use, said barrel being a useful sheath and providing ideal protection. The needle cannula comes out and, after use, returns inside the barrel of the syringe where it is locked by suitable protrusions or by internal locking rings within the barrel of the syringe. The invention is intended to prevent accidental jabs and the drawing of blood which can often lead to serious infections illnesses such as tetanus, AIDS and viral hepatitis.
